AI Startup Anthropic Anticipates $750 Million Fundraise Led by Menlo Ventures

Published December 21, 2023

Artificial intelligence company Anthropic is engaged in negotiations to secure a significant $750 million in a funding initiative spearheaded by Menlo Ventures. This fundraising effort is believed to escalate the startup's pre-money valuation to an impressive $18.4 billion, according to insights provided by an informed source.

Founded by the Amodei siblings, Dario and Daniela, who previously held executive roles at Microsoft-affiliated competitor OpenAI, Anthropic has been strategically working to gather the requisite financial support and influential investors. This move is aimed at fortifying the company's position against OpenAI and claiming a dominant stake in the tech landscape.

Competition and Collaboration

Anthropic's Claude AI models have emerged as a strong contender in the AI space, rivalling the GPT series developed by OpenAI. Such advancements have drawn the attention and investments from tech giants Google and Amazon, both committing substantial funds — up to $2 billion and $4 billion respectively in recent times.

Boardroom Dynamics

In an intriguing turn of events, reports from last November indicated that OpenAI's board considered Dario Amodei for the chief executive role in place of Sam Altman, suggesting potential collaborative prospects or even a merger between the two AI frontrunners.
